1. Introduction to Billy Tents
Billy tents, also known as bell tents or canvas tents, have gained immense popularity in recent years, especially in the glamping scene. These spacious, circular tents are characterized by their distinctive shape, reminiscent of a bell or yurt. With their tall center pole and sloping sides, billy tents offer a generous living space that’s both practical and aesthetically pleasing.
The appeal of billy tents lies in their versatility and charm. They provide a perfect balance between traditional camping and modern comfort, making them ideal for various outdoor activities, from music festivals to family camping trips. The sturdy construction and high-quality materials used in billy tents ensure that you’re well-protected from the elements while enjoying a connection to the great outdoors.

3. Key Features of Billy Tents
What sets billy tents apart from other camping shelters? Let’s explore some of their key features:
- Spacious Interior: The circular design and high center pole create a roomy living space that can comfortably accommodate several people.
- Breathable Fabric: Most billy tents are made from cotton canvas, which is naturally breathable and helps regulate temperature inside the tent.
- Weather Resistance: Quality billy tents are treated to be water-resistant and can withstand various weather conditions.
- Easy Setup: Despite their size, billy tents are relatively easy to erect, often requiring just one or two people.
- Versatility: These tents can be used for various purposes, from sleeping quarters to event spaces.
- Aesthetic Appeal: The classic bell shape adds a touch of nostalgia and charm to any campsite.
- Customizable: Many billy tents allow for customization with add-ons like stove jacks, awnings, and ground sheets.
4. Types of Billy Tents
Billy tents come in various sizes and styles to suit different needs. Here are some common types:
- Standard Billy Tents: These are the classic models, typically ranging from 3 to 5 meters in diameter.
- Double Bell Tents: Larger versions with two connected bell shapes, offering even more interior space.
- Emperor Tents: Extra-large billy tents, sometimes reaching up to 7 meters in diameter.
- Hybrid Designs: Some manufacturers offer billy tents with modern twists, like built-in awnings or unique door designs.
When choosing a billy tent, consider factors like the number of people it needs to accommodate, the intended use, and the locations where you’ll be camping.

6. Maintenance and Care Tips
Proper care can significantly extend the life of your billy tent. Here are some maintenance tips:
- Clean your tent after each use, removing dirt and debris.
- Allow the tent to dry completely before storing to prevent mold and mildew.
- Store in a cool, dry place when not in use.
- Regularly check for and repair any small tears or damage.
- Re-treat the fabric with waterproofing spray as needed.
By following these simple steps, you can ensure your billy tent remains in top condition for years to come.

11. Billy Tents for Different Seasons
While billy tents are often associated with summer camping, they can be used year-round with the right preparation:
Spring:
- Use a groundsheet to protect from damp ground
- Bring extra blankets for chilly nights
- Consider a portable heater for added warmth
Summer:
- Maximize ventilation by opening windows and doors
- Use shade cloths or awnings to create cool outdoor spaces
- Bring fans for air circulation
Fall:
- Invest in a tent with a stove jack for heating
- Use insulating rugs and floor mats
- Bring warm sleeping bags and extra layers
Winter:
- Choose a four-season billy tent with snow-shedding capabilities
- Use a portable stove or heater (ensuring proper ventilation)
- Insulate the floor and walls with additional layers
With the right gear and preparation, your billy tent can be a cozy haven in any season.

14. FAQs About Billy Tents
Q: How many people can sleep in a billy tent?
A: This depends on the size, but typically anywhere from 2 to 8 people comfortably.
Q: Are billy tents waterproof?
A: Most are water-resistant, but not completely waterproof. Proper setup and maintenance are key for weather protection.
Q: Can I use a billy tent in winter?
A: Yes, with proper insulation and heating. Some models are specifically designed for four-season use.
Q: How long does it take to set up a billy tent?
A: With practice, most can be set up in 15-30 minutes, depending on size.
